Entertainment is a broad word that encompasses many activities, including sports, movies and video games. Many individuals argue that entertainment sources may weaken society and its founding principles. But really leisure activities can aid in making the world more open minded and aware of different topics that would have otherwise proven difficult. Though many people disagree, entertainment will not be the downfall of all morality, the poison to domestic happiness and not lead to the end of social order. Entertainment can better one’s morals. Adversaries of entertainment may argue that aggressive and dangerous video games that includes a lot of violence may teach children that it is okay to do these things. While it is true that many video games do include a lot of violence and vulgar activities, many of them teach the player that morally wrong choices have negative consequences for them. This teaches the children that doing the wrong thing will actually be a deficit to them later. Also when many players take the morally righteous route, which many games have this option, there is usually rewards and consequences that will lead to the player’s favor. This will motivate the player to make the right choices when deciding what to do. With regards to the comedy idea, it is true that many comedians demean people, but it is also true that comedy teaches people what is funny and what is not funny. Many would argue that video games that involve breaking the law teaches individuals that it is not just okay to do such activities, but that they can get away with it. With such dangerous actions committed, children might become more inclined to break the law. Opponents to entertainment also suggest that comedians that demeans and make a mockery of the government would disrupt social order. These comedians might influence people to be displeased with their government which could cause some sort of rebellious behavior, causing social disorder. Although these points do have some grounds of reasonability, they do not detail show the full picture. Although many video games do contain violence and law breaking, a multitude of video games teach the player laws and many different parts of government. When a video game played for entertainment involves educational information such as this, it can cause better understanding of the boundaries of laws and government. Resulting in the betterment of society. With regards to comedians demeaning the government, some comedians can actually bring up valid points that the government might actually be neglecting. This can bring awareness for change in some cases. Comedians act on their own and some act as advocacy journalists, so they talk and poke fun at certain topics that they find worthy.
